LTE Router vs. The 4G Unit: What is A Variation
Choosing between an LTE gateway and a LTE device can be confusing , but understanding their core functionalities is key. A 4G modem primarily acts as a interface – it takes the cellular signal and converts it into a format your gadget can use . In short, it provides internet access to one device . In contrast, an LTE gateway builds upon this foundation . It includes a modem *and* adds distribution capabilities, allowing several gadgets to connect to the internet at the same time . Think of it as a central hub for a home or office setup.
- A adapter offers fundamental internet access .
- An gateway creates a local network .
- LTE routers allow numerous devices .

Comparing 4G and 5G Modem Performance
The contrast in speed between 4G and 5G modems is substantial . While 4G modems generally offer data rates of approximately 10-50 Mbps, 5G modems have the potential to deliver speeds exceeding 100 Mbps, and often achieving over 1 Gbps in ideal conditions. Latency , the time it takes for data to reach a destination, is another important area of improvement with 5G; it's dramatically lower, providing a more responsive experience for software. Here’s a quick breakdown:
- 4G: Usual speeds: 10-50 Mbps. Higher latency.
- 5G: Possible speeds: 100+ Mbps, up to 1+ Gbps. Diminished latency.
In addition , 5G modems provide a greater number of joined devices simultaneously, addressing the expanding demands of the Internet of Things ecosystem. However, 5G availability remains constrained compared to 4G, and function can be affected by factors like range from the tower and network congestion.
